Look for a designer who has worked on projects like yours. Check if they have experience with similar products or industries. Their portfolio should show skills in visual design, UI/UX, and possibly branding.
Make sure they ask questions about your project and its goals. They should be interested in your target audience and business objectives. Open communication and a genuine interest in your vision are good signs.
Be clear on your deadline and any key milestones. Ask the designer if they can meet these dates. Agree on a reasonable timeline that includes time for feedback and revisions.
Look for positive reviews or testimonials from other clients. Quality often shows in attention to detail and creativity. Using clear guidelines and regular check-ins can also ensure high standards.
Sometimes it helps to see how they handle a small task. It can show their style and approach to design challenges. This isn’t always necessary if their portfolio is strong and relevant.
Clearly define the project scope and what you expect as the final product. This might include sketches, wireframes, or prototypes. Putting everything in writing helps avoid misunderstandings.
Gather all necessary info like brand guidelines and user personas. Clearly explain your business goals and expected outcomes. Share any previous designs that could be relevant.
Stay in touch and give feedback quickly. Show respect for their expertise and encourage creative solutions. A positive and open partnership can lead to great results.
A designer who gets your brand can create products that fit perfectly. They can help build a consistent and recognizable image. Ensure they have an understanding of your brand's voice and values.
